Summary This book is an authoritative overview of Wide Bandgap (WBG) device characterization providing essential tools to assist the reader in performing both static and dynamic characterization of WBG devices, particularly those based on using silicon carbide (SiC) and gallium nitride (GaN) power semiconductors.
